LabView虚拟示波器实验报告.docx

上传人:b****5 文档编号:27707338 上传时间:2023-07-04 格式:DOCX 页数:10 大小:353.69KB
下载 相关 举报
LabView虚拟示波器实验报告.docx_第1页
第1页 / 共10页
LabView虚拟示波器实验报告.docx_第2页
第2页 / 共10页
LabView虚拟示波器实验报告.docx_第3页
第3页 / 共10页
LabView虚拟示波器实验报告.docx_第4页
第4页 / 共10页
LabView虚拟示波器实验报告.docx_第5页
第5页 / 共10页
点击查看更多>>
下载资源
资源描述

LabView虚拟示波器实验报告.docx

《LabView虚拟示波器实验报告.docx》由会员分享,可在线阅读,更多相关《LabView虚拟示波器实验报告.docx(10页珍藏版)》请在冰豆网上搜索。

LabView虚拟示波器实验报告.docx

LabView虚拟示波器实验报告

内蒙古科技大学

虚拟仪器课程设计

 

题目:

双通道虚拟示波器

姓名:

梁志鹏

学号:

1067106221

专业:

自动化

班级:

自动化10-2班

指导老师:

肖俊生

一、简介

虚拟仪器(VI-ViItuaIInstrument)是指通过应用程序将通用计算机与功能化硬件结合起来,用户可通过友好的图形界面操纵计算机,就像在操纵自己定义、自己设计的单个仪器一样,从而完成对被丈量的采集、处理、分析、判定、显示、数据存储等。

在这种仪器系统中,各种复杂测试功能、数据分析和结果显示都完全由计算机软件完成,在很多方面较传统仪器有无法相比的优点,如使用灵活方便、测试功能丰富、价格低廉、一机多用等,这些使得虚拟仪器成为未来电子丈量仪器发展的主要方向之一。

二、设计题目:

双通道虚拟示波器

三、设计目的:

1、了解虚拟仪器的基本概念;

2、熟悉labview软件的操作环境;

3、能运用此工具软件编写一些基础程序;

4、掌握虚拟仪器程序VI的创建、编程和调试过程;

5、了解一些软件与硬件的搭建。

参考:

SearchExamples》Demonstrations》InstrumentI/O》Two-ChannelOscilloscope

四、设计思路:

在双通道虚拟示波器的外面通过一个While循环无限循环运行,然后程序是否运行,实现数据采集。

条件结构里面通过虚拟示波器的原理编写示波器程序,实现波形显示。

再用条件结构设计选择输出通道,由波形输出控件进行显示。

采用DAQ板卡外接信号作为信号源,当程序运行起来后,先进行通道选择,然后用“操纵量旋钮”对信号波形进行设定,在这一过程中要调节信号的“扫描频率”、“幅值”两个量值,并选择通道,以接受所需的信号。

整个过程需通过波形图控件来显示产生的波形,以作参考,接着通过配备DAQ采集卡,采集信号并且输出,存储并回放。

五、设计成果

 

图1虚拟示波器前面板

图2虚拟示波器程序图

六、设计实现过程:

1、程序图的设计

(1)波形测量通道的设计

启动LabVIEW2013,进入程序运行界面,进入程序框图,击右键进行选择条件结构如图3所示

图3

首先从图3中结构中选择条件结果和while循环如图4所示,然后把所有的程序放在一个while循环中,然后通过一个条件结构进行连接,添加分支得到三个条件分支,可以相应的输出通道一、二和双通道。

在这个过程中可以加一个上下移动指令,确保生成连续信号。

最后进行显示,步骤是进入前面板右击选择控件中的图形显示控件下的波行图项,连接到条件语句后面。

图4

(2)数据采集的设计

从“程序框图”中点击右键,然后按照“测量I/O——“DAQ”——“DAQmx”的顺序在列表中找到“DAQmxCreateVirtualChannel”,拖到面板中如图示5所示,设定最大最小值及其通道值。

图5

并且按上述顺序在“DAQmx”并列位置找到“DAQmxTiming”,如图示6所示:

图6

在“DAQmx”并列中找到“DAQmxread”拖到面板中如下图7所示,每次读取的样本数(NumberofSamplesperChannel引脚的值)=每秒钟While循环运行的次数(While循环中设置延时的倒数)×每秒钟采集的样本数,设置后如图8所示。

图7图8

在“DAQmx”并列中找到“DAQmxstop”板中如下图:

图9

在“Clear”的错误输出端点击右键,在对话框与用户选版中找到“简单错误输出”如图10所示

图10

(3)采集通道电路的设计:

图11

两通道相加程序的设计如下图所示

图12

两通道相减的程序设计如下图所示

图13

(4)示波器的各相关功能统计

图14

2、前面版的设计

在进行前面板的设计时,先进行合适的布局,然后主要用到控件修饰,同时进行前面板的设计尽量美观大方,添加一些框进行美化界面。

如下图所示:

图15

图16

图17

图18

七、设计的心得体会

通过这次labview的课程设计,我学会了很多东西,同时我发现在学习《虚拟仪器》这们课程中,仅仅学习书本上的知识是远远不够的,真正动手去设计才知道自己有哪些不足之处,同时也巩固了课本上所学到的知识。

同时在这次对双通道虚拟示波器的设计,我也对示波器的构成和功能有了一定的了解,本次设计基本上让我理解的示波器的基本设计原理。

经历了这次课程设计,我发现我的动手能力有了很大的提升,并且对前面书本上的内容有了很好的总结,同时又加深了记忆。

我深深的发现这门课程实用性很强,是将来从事自动化专业很好的工具。

 

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 人文社科 > 文学研究

copyright@ 2008-2022 冰豆网网站版权所有

经营许可证编号:鄂ICP备2022015515号-1